-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
[经济学]Performance Analysis for Oracle.doc
Performance Analysis 6.5
安装使用指南
Quest Software
2008
目 录
1 产品简介 4
2 产品架构 5
2.1 服务器端代理(StealthCollect) 5
2.2 中间层(Middleware) 6
2.3 客户端(Performance Analysis) 6
2.4 长期历史存储库(Repository) 6
3 产品安装 7
3.1 支持平台(代理层和中间层) 7
3.2 中间层配置类型选择 7
3.2.1 Single-Tier结构拓扑图 8
3.2.2 Multi-Tier结构拓扑图 8
3.3 安装前准备 9
3.3.1 被管理实例主机 9
3.3.2 中间层主机 9
3.3.3 安装文件/目录介绍(以AIX为例) 9
3.4 安装 10
3.4.1 客户端安装 10
3.4.2 中间层安装 12
3.4.3 代理层安装 13
3.4.4 RAC上的安装 23
3.5 卸载 23
4 使用指南 24
4.1 初次使用 24
4.2 代理管理台与代理的启动关闭 24
4.2.1 通过控制台启动和关闭 24
4.2.2 使用命令行方式启动和关闭代理程序。 25
4.2.3 随主机自动启动 26
4.3 基本概念 26
4.4 简单操作图解 27
4.5 功能详解—Home 27
4.5.1 Overview:概览 27
4.5.2 Performance Advisories:性能建议 29
4.5.3 Best Practices:最佳实践建议 31
4.6 功能详解—Real-Time 33
4.6.1 当前资源使用监控 33
4.6.2 Sessions监控与跟踪 35
4.7 功能详解—History 37
4.7.1 汇总查看资源使用 37
4.7.2 通过SQL Statement分析资源使用(Top SQLs) 38
4.7.3 通过DB Users分析资源使用(Top Users) 42
4.8 功能详解—Report 43
4.9 功能详解—Compare(负载对比) 44
4.10 代理管理与配置 45
4.10.1 性能方面的影响与配置 45
4.10.2 其他 46
产品简介
Performance Analysis(以下简称PA)是Quest用来7X24收集Oracle性能指标、分析Oracle性能的强有力工具。PA关注于数据库的负载分布和Top SQL性能上,通过增强的诊断特征和特别设计的用户界面,PA使得DBA对Oracle性能的管理变得更快、更容易、更有效。
PA的主要特征如下:
可以根据当前系统运行状况自动设置性能基线。
可以获取任意时间段的性能建议。
可以获得每个SQL语句执行的响应时间及相应的性能信息。
系统信息的收集独立于ORACLE系统,这样能保证收集到任何时候的Oracle性能数据,即使当Oracle面临巨大的性能压力时。
可以获取当前系统的负载视图。
可以获得任意时间段的SQL语句的信息。
可以从操作系统用户、数据库用户、SQL语句、Action、命令类型、终端等各个角度分析系统在某个时间段的负载情况。
支持不断深入的下钻功能。
PA通过一个名为StealthCollect的代理程序收集信息,PA本身可以理解成StealthCollect的客户端,用来图形化和以报告形式反映数据库的运行状态。
产品架构
图:PA产品架构示意图
PA包含三个部分:服务器端代理(StealthCollect Collector),中间层(StealthCollect Middleware)和客户端。以下将服务器端代理简称为StealthCollect,将中间层简称为Middleware。另外,还有一个Repository来存储长期的历史性能数据。
服务器端代理(StealthCollect)
服务器端代理安装在被管理数据库的主机上,包括两个主要进程。
Launcher:负责创建和访问其它进程。其主要功能为:
对数据请求者(StealthCollect 客户端)进行权限审核
如果Agent进程没有启动,则启动这些进程
在中间层和代理层间建立通讯联系
在Unix系统上此进程名称为quest_launcher,在NT上则为quest_launcher.exe
Collector:直接从SGA区中收集信息。
Collector进程直接从Oracle 共享内存段读取数据,对数据库完成采样收集
在Unix系统上此进程名称为quest_sc_collector或quest_sc_collector64,在NT上则为quest_sc_collector.exe 或 quest_sc_collector64.exe
中间层(Middleware)
原创力文档


文档评论(0)